Output 18f7360e84418ef246c97a8630c5da758f57d483962ddb27f4a9e455dba4f163:0

value
10380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f3f3f5e5f3e8c363cbdeb702514e0d6d96891d2 OP_EQUAL
address
34YEe1K43FyrNp8XYkNPg7PLw3LwZFYJfJ
transaction
18f7360e84418ef246c97a8630c5da758f57d483962ddb27f4a9e455dba4f163
confirmations
156659
spent
true